  • Type: Memorial
  • Inscription: “HIER WOHNTE SALLY CUSSEL, JG. 1887, FLUCHT 1936 FRANKREICH, INTERNIERT DRANCY, DEPORTIERT 1942, ERMORDET IN AUSCHWITZ”
